ADP3309
Rev. C | Page 3 of 12
SPECIFICATIONS
@ TA = −20°C to +85°C, VIN = 7 V, CIN = 0.47 μF, COUT = 0.47 μF, unless otherwise noted.1 The following specifications apply to all voltage
options.
Table 1.
Parameter
Symbol
Conditions
Min
Typ
Max
Unit
Output Voltage Accuracy
VOUT
VIN = VOUTNOM + 0.3 V to 12 V,
−1.2
+1.2
%
IL = 0.1 mA to 100 mA, TA = 25°C
VIN = VOUTNOM + 0.3 V to 12 V,
−2.2
+2.2
%
IL = 0.1 mA to 100 mA
Line Regulation
IN
OUT
ΔV
ΔV
VIN = VOUTNOM + 0.3 V to 12 V,
TA = 25°C
0.02
mV/V
Load Regulation
L
OUT
ΔI
ΔV
IL = 0.1 mA to 100 mA, TA = 25°C
0.06
mV/mA
Ground Current
IGND
IL = 100 mA
0.8
2.0
mA
IL = 0.1 mA
0.19
0.3
mA
Ground Current in Dropout
IGND
VIN = 2.4 V, IL = 0.1 mA
0.9
1.7
mA
Dropout Voltage
VDROP
VOUT = 98% of VOUTNOM
IL = 100 mA
0.12
0.25
V
IL = 10 mA
0.025
0.07
V
IL = 1 mA
0.004
0.015
V
Shutdown Threshold
VTHSD
On
2.0
V
Off
0.3
V
Shutdown Pin Input Current
ISDIN
0 < VSD ≤ 5 V
1
μA
5 < VSD ≤ 12 V @ VIN = 12 V
9
μA
Ground Current in Shutdown Mode
IQ
VSD = 0 V, VIN = 12 V, TA = 25°C
0.005
1
μA
VSD = 0 V, VIN = 12 V, TA = 85°C
0.01
3
μA
Output Current in Shutdown Mode
IOSD
TA = 25°C @ VIN = 12 V
2
μA
TA = 85°C @ VIN = 12 V
4
μA
Error Pin Output Leakage
IEL
VEO = 5 V
13
μA
Error Pin Output Low Voltage
VEOL
ISINK = 400 μA
0.12
0.3
V
Peak Load Current
ILDPK
VIN = VOUTNOM + 1 V, TA = 25°C
150
mA
Output Noise @ 5 V Input
VNOISE
f = 10 Hz to 100 kHz
100
μV rms
1 Ambient temperature of 85°C corresponds to a junction temperature of 125°C under typical full load test conditions.
